What does the local market look like for a new commercial venture?

Armidale is the administrative hub of the Northern Tablelands with a 2021 population of about 24,000, hosts the University of New England, and is part of the New England Renewable Energy Zone, all of which generate a steady flow of residents, students, and industry activity.

Are there regular events in Armidale that could increase foot traffic for businesses?

Yes, the city hosts annual events such as the Australian Wool Fashion Awards, the Autumn Festival, and the New England Wool Expo, which attract visitors and boost local commerce.

What climate factors should a business consider when operating at this site?

Armidale has a subtropical highland climate with warm summers, cool winters, and occasional hailstorms; these conditions may influence heating, cooling, and building resilience planning.
